English: Mappleton beach (south) with boulder clay cliffs, Mappleton, East Riding of Yorkshire, England.
The almost lava-like flow of the boulder clay from the cliffs gives testament to the erosive power of the elements. The boulder clay is a remnant from the last post-glacial period and a rich source of erratics for those of us with geological tendencies!
